Nicolas is the Founder & Chief Editor of Asia Power Watch. A 20-year veteran of Asia-Pacific business, finance & economics research, he is the Founder & CEO of Asia Intelligence Advisory, an economic & strategic intelligence consulting firm. He is also an Adjunct Professor of strategic & business intelligence and geoeconomics of the Indo-Pacific, and a speaker in various conferences, workshops and seminars.
